    Overview While master’s candidates are expected to gain familiarity with all areas of study in Theatre and Drama, you may be allowed to concentrate their study largely in one area, in accordance with your aims and prior training.The thesis subject or project you select is likely to determine your area of concentration. To succeed, you must acquire mastery in that area sufficient to allow independent thinking and to demonstrate the results in a thesis.     The M.A. in Theatre and Drama at Indiana University Bloomington offers an opportunity to build a strong foundation of study in the field. In addition to coursework, independent reading, and work on a master’s thesis or project, graduate students participate in various production activities of the department.

    Requirements

    Other Requirements

    • 1 : One course in either acting or directingOne course in costuming, lighting, scenic design, or stagecraftAt least three courses in the areas of theatre history, dramatic literature, and dramatic theory
